Amazon has acquired Blazegraph's domain and (probably) product. It is said that Amazon Neptune is based on Blazegraph.
DescriptionHigh-performance graph database supporting Semantic Web (RDF/SPARQL) and Graph Database (tinkerpop3, blueprints, vertex-centric) APIs with scale-out and High Availability.Light-weight proven RDBMS infooriginally from BorlandWidely used in-process key-value storeThe SAP (Sybase) Adaptive Server Enterprise (ASE) is an enterprise-class RDBMSIn-Memory RDBMS compatible to Oracle
